Residential Solar: A Complete Guide for Homeowners in India

Residential solar systems are becoming one of the most popular energy solutions for homeowners in India. By installing solar panels on the rooftop, families can generate their own electricity using sunlight and significantly reduce monthly electricity bills. With advancements in solar technology and government support, residential solar has become more affordable and accessible than ever before.

What is Residential Solar?

Residential solar is a rooftop solar power system designed specifically for homes. It captures sunlight through solar panels and converts it into electricity that powers household appliances such as lights, fans, refrigerators, air conditioners, washing machines, and more. Depending on the system size and electricity consumption, homeowners can even export excess power to the electricity grid through net metering.

Benefits of Residential Solar

One of the biggest advantages of residential solar is lower electricity costs. A properly designed system can reduce electricity bills by up to 80–90%, providing substantial long-term savings. Solar energy is also environmentally friendly, producing clean electricity without harmful emissions.

Residential solar systems require very little maintenance and typically last for 25 years or more. They also increase the value of your property, making your home more attractive to future buyers. Additionally, eligible homeowners can take advantage of government subsidy schemes, reducing the initial investment.

How Does a Residential Solar System Work?

The process begins when solar panels absorb sunlight and generate direct current (DC) electricity. A solar inverter converts this DC electricity into alternating current (AC), which is used by household electrical appliances. Any unused electricity can be exported to the grid through net metering, allowing homeowners to receive credits on their electricity bills where applicable.

Choosing the Right Residential Solar System

Selecting the right solar system depends on several factors, including your monthly electricity usage, available rooftop space, budget, and future energy requirements. Choosing high-quality solar panels, a reliable inverter, and an experienced installation company ensures better performance and long-term reliability.

Maintenance Tips

Residential solar systems require minimal maintenance. Cleaning the panels regularly, removing dust and debris, inspecting electrical connections, and monitoring system performance can help maintain maximum efficiency throughout the year.
